Search a number
-
+
668665566802 = 22937311586937
BaseRepresentation
bin10011011101011111001…
…00101101011001010010
32100220221110020021011001
421232233210231121102
541423411341114202
61231103011412214
766211104352612
oct11565744553122
92326843207131
10668665566802
1123864130a212
12a97128b406a
134b0937a20cc
1424513974a42
15125d823ad87
hex9baf92d652

668665566802 has 16 divisors (see below), whose sum is σ = 1065627327960. Its totient is φ = 314079631488.

The previous prime is 668665566787. The next prime is 668665566841. The reversal of 668665566802 is 208665566866.

It can be written as a sum of positive squares in 4 ways, for example, as 647527605481 + 21137961321 = 804691^2 + 145389^2 .

It is a super-2 number, since 2×6686655668022 (a number of 24 digits) contains 22 as substring.

It is an unprimeable number.

It is a polite number, since it can be written in 7 ways as a sum of consecutive naturals, for example, 155791323 + ... + 155795614.

Almost surely, 2668665566802 is an apocalyptic number.

668665566802 is a deficient number, since it is larger than the sum of its proper divisors (396961761158).

668665566802 is a wasteful number, since it uses less digits than its factorization.

668665566802 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 311587005.

The product of its (nonzero) digits is 149299200, while the sum is 64.

Adding to 668665566802 its sum of digits (64), we get a palindrome (668665566866).

The spelling of 668665566802 in words is "six hundred sixty-eight billion, six hundred sixty-five million, five hundred sixty-six thousand, eight hundred two".

Divisors: 1 2 29 37 58 74 1073 2146 311586937 623173874 9036021173 11528716669 18072042346 23057433338 334332783401 668665566802